KBR Secures $52 Million Naval Contract to Counter Improvised Threats
Jul 11, 2024 5:09 AM

07:51 AM EDT, 07/11/2024 (MT Newswires) -- KBR (KBR) said Thursday that it has secured a $52 million, five-year cost-plus-fixed-fee recompete task order for the Naval Air Warfare Center Weapons Division.

The company said the task order involves countering improvised threats through research, analysis, and test evaluation, including requirements analysis, quick reaction test planning, prototyping, and data acquisition.
